Foreigner Farewell Tour Continues This Fall Tour Stop In Casper Featuring Loverboy & Lita Ford

Written by on April 2, 2024

With more Top 10 hits than Journey, Foreigner, the Rock & Roll Hall of Fame-nominated band, is announcing the next leg of their farewell tour this fall, with special guests Loverboy and Lita Ford on select dates.

And they will make a stop for their fans in Wyoming.

After the band wraps up their first leg of the farewell tour in Memphis, TN in the Fall, with Styx and John Waite, Foreigner will continue saying goodbye to their loyal fans on September 23 as they play the Charleston Civic Center, in West Virginia.

Leader and founder of Foreigner , guitarist Mick Jones says, “Many years ago, I wrote a song called ‘Feels Like The First Time’ and today we are launching the next leg of our last worldwide tour.  We will be presenting a show that I know will have the same enthusiasm as our very first appearances.  The tour started last summer in America and we hope to get to every place that we have played over the last several years.  While I’m sure our fans will have mixed feelings about the end of the road for the band, I know our shows are going to delight audiences everywhere.”

Lead singer Kelly Hansen, “The time has come. We have more or less lived our lives on the road for almost twenty years.  We have always strived to give you our best and we intend to finish this the same way. Foreigner has a brilliant and increasingly demanding catalog of songs to sing and I refuse to give them less than they deserve. So, we’re going to finish strong. I want to make it very clear how grateful and appreciative we are to our audiences all over the world who have supported this band.  I’m sure there may be occasions when we’ll do some special appearances, but I think the time is coming for us to live off the road. Thank you all so much!”

Members of the Canadian band, Loverboy, are also excited to get back on the road with a band they haven’t toured with since the Reagan Administration.  “I remember how cool the last time we toured with Foreigner was in 1982.  We played to massive stadiums – New Orleans, Kansas City, Day On the Green in Oakland, JFK in Philly – and we’re back together again, 41 years later.  It’s going to be the Tour of Fall ’24!” says Loverboy’s guitarist Paul Dean.

“It’s not very often you get a chance to play on the same stage as one of your all-time favorite bands…and how many hit songs can you play on the same stage every night of a tour?….. it’s going to be amazing…. I can’t wait,” added lead singer Mike Reno of Loverboy.

Since she was a teen, Lita Ford has been living the “Rock Star” lifestyle with recording great music, touring, and playing all over the world for her fans.  She says being on tour with this lineup is special.  “As a young guitarist in The Runaways days, who could forget how Foreigner ruled the airwaves, you just couldn’t hear them enough.  Such badass songs that really hit home with everyone!  I will be getting my inspiration from [the band] to set the mood and the energy for each show.  Great rock n roll NEVER dies!”.

Foreigner will continue its long-term initiative with the Grammy Museum Foundation to invite choirs to open the show with a live a cappella ‘Pitch Perfect’ performance of Classic Rock songs. Foreigner will join radio partners across the country to create a contest for local choirs to win donations to their music programs. One winning choir will be selected at each show, and that choir will receive a grand prize of new musical equipment.  For details, click here.

With more Top 10 hits than Journey and as many as Fleetwood Mac, as well as ten multi-platinum albums, Foreigner is universally hailed as one of the most popular rock acts in the world with a formidable musical arsenal that continues to propel sold-out tours and album sales, now exceeding 80 million.  Responsible for some of rock and roll’s most enduring anthems including “Juke Box Hero,” “Cold As Ice,” “Hot Blooded,” “Waiting For A Girl Like You,” “Feels Like The First Time,” “Urgent,” “Head Games,” “Say You Will,” “Dirty White Boy,” “Long, Long Way From Home” and the worldwide #1 hit, “I Want To Know What Love Is,” Foreigner has sealed their history in the pantheon of great rock bands that still rocks the charts more than 40 years into the game with massive airplay and continued Billboard Top 200 album success.  Streams of Foreigner’s hits are approaching 15 million per week.

With their trademark red leather pants, bandanas, big rock sound and high-energy live shows, Loverboy has sold more than 10 million albums, earning four multi-platinum plaques, including the four-million-selling “Get Lucky,” and a trio of double-platinum releases in their self-titled 1980 debut, 1983’s “Keep It Up” and 1985’s “Lovin’ Every Minute of It.” Their string of hits includes, in addition to the anthem “Working for the Weekend,” such arena rock staples as “Lovin’ Every Minute of It,” “This Could Be the Night,” “Hot Girls in Love,” “The Kid is Hot Tonite,” “Notorious”, “Turn Me Loose,” “When It’s Over,” “Heaven In Your Eyes” and “Queen of the Broken Hearts.”

Lita Ford’s career began in 1975 as a founding member and guitarist of the groundbreaking all female group the Runaways. The group’s hard rock / punk edge spawned hits like “Cherry Bomb” and “Queens of Noise”. In 1983 Lita launched her career as a solo artist with her début album “Out For Blood” establishing her as the premier female performer in rock and Heavy Metal. Lita quickly followed up in 1984 with the release of “Dancin’ on the Edge” which earned her a Grammy nomination in the Best Female Rock Vocal Performance category. The album produced the world charting single “Fire In My Heart” and the U.S. Billboard top 50 charting hit “Gotta Let Go”. The song, along with the video being in MTV’s top rotation, began to make Ford a household name and face.
